Output 8f2fbab98f9ea42c05d27f22fd96f586a5eceb84a6ecf08f0d603f7f73aa4c1b:4

value
59169189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 753c8e056d174b243026413044d3ae83ca6fd2d6 OP_EQUAL
address
3CNuXQZnWEod49t1LhASQXLMFXCUb6hLPC
transaction
8f2fbab98f9ea42c05d27f22fd96f586a5eceb84a6ecf08f0d603f7f73aa4c1b
confirmations
474052
spent
true